The cost of installing solar panels on a tiny house varies greatly, depending on the size of the project and the type of panel chosen. Generally speaking, the cost will range from around $2,000 to $10,000.
That cost can climb higher if you decide to install larger panels or add additional components such as a battery bank to the system. If you choose to do the work yourself, some materials and tools may cost around $1,000; however, hiring an installer could double this number.
In any case, the benefits of solar energy, such as reduced electric bills and increased efficiency, are well worth the cost of installation.
How many solar panels do you need to power a tiny house?
The amount of solar panels you need to power a tiny house will depend largely on the size of the tiny home, associated energy requirements, and the size and rating of the solar panels. Generally, it is estimated that a tiny home will use approximately 3,000 to 5,000 Watts of energy on a daily basis, depending upon the home’s layout and associated appliances.
To generate this amount of energy, you would need to calculate the total Watts required and size of your system accordingly. For example, if you estimated that you will require 4,800 Watts of energy on a daily basis, you would need 16 solar panels, each rated at 300 Watts.
Additionally, you will need a charge controller, batteries, and an inverter, which manages the conversion of the DC current generated by the solar panels into AC current, typically used in the home.

Can a tiny house run on solar power?
Yes, a tiny house can run on solar power. A complete solar power system for a tiny house will typically include solar panels, an inverter, charge controller, and a battery bank. As with all solar power systems, the size of the system is determined by a number of factors such as the size of the home, the climate, and the amount of electricity consumed by the appliances and other electrical devices that you plan to run.
With this in mind, it is possible to design a solar system tailored to the energy consumption levels of a tiny house. A typical system would include several hundred watts of solar panels and a battery bank of multiple batteries capable of storing enough energy to provide power to the home in the event of a power outage.

Can you power a tiny house with solar panels?
Yes, solar panels can be used to power a tiny house. When outfitting your tiny home with solar panels, the size, angle and shade of the panels are the most important factors to take into account. Placement of the panels should be oriented towards the south and should not be shaded by trees or nearby buildings.
The angle and size of the solar panels should be determined based on the amount of energy needed to power the tiny home. Generally, the larger and more angled the panels are, the more efficient they will be in harvesting solar energy.
Once you have the right size and angle, you can connect the solar panel system to the battery system and inverter, allowing the solar power to be used to power the tiny house.
